What Causes This Problem

  • Faulty connection in the ice maker’s water supply line can occur.
  • Damaged or cracked ice maker components lead to leaks.
  • Improper installation may contribute to leaks over time.
  • Frozen water lines can cause burst pipes and subsequent leaks.
  • Regular wear and tear may ultimately result in ice maker failure.

What Are the Signs of an Ice Maker Leak?

Common signs include water pooling near the refrigerator, unusual moisture on surfaces, or ice buildup around the appliance.

Should I Turn Off My Ice Maker During Cleanup?

Yes, it is advisable to turn off your ice maker while cleanup is underway to prevent further water issues.
